What is a Chase Car? A Chase Car is a rare model miniature car with special specifications that is not included in the regular lineup, or is only included in a limited selection.
[2026's Third Chase Car] Car Culture Spectacolare - Lamborghini Countach LPI 800-4: The Countach LPI 800-4 was released to commemorate the 50th anniversary of the first Countach prototype being unveiled at the 1971 Geneva Motor Show. Only 112 of the actual car were produced, making it a rare model, and it is also known for its high price of approximately 260 million yen. Based on the Sián FKP 37, Lamborghini's first hybrid car, it features a design that inherits the image of the original Countach while being modernized. With a lightweight body combining a carbon fiber monocoque and aluminum front and rear frames, it is a high-performance model boasting a top speed of 355 km/h.
